A microscope condenser is an apparatus that sits directly below the stage and contains one or more lenses. The microscope condenser lens on a compound microscope gives you control over how the substage lighting is projected onto the specimen. In microscopy, a condenser is a necessary component that provides illumination to the sample you’re viewing. The most common condenser type is the abbe. The substage condenser gathers light from the microscope light source and concentrates it into a cone of light that illuminates the specimen with uniform intensity over the entire viewfield.
